Sony Reader Store - country restrictions?
Hi,
Does anyone know if the Sony Reader Store has different availabilities depending on your country? I think iBooks does, not sure about Amazon and other online stores. I signed up with Sony Reader Store using a U.S. address but have only non-U.S. credit cards to pay. |

Hi frolic, and welcome to MR. Geographic restrictions are generally set by the publisher, so it won't matter which store you try, if the book you want has not been released for sale in your country you will not able to get it easily. I believe most online stores use your IP address to determine your location - certainly Kobo and Amazon do. It is possible to use a VPN or other means to trick the store into believing that you are in the US.

Hi,
I live in France but I've bought books on the US Sony ebook store: you have to give an US address (fake) and to put the Sony Library program in English (so that your credit card is accepted, don't ask me why....but I noticed that if the program is in French, my french credit card is rejected). Each time I buy a book, I loose 1 euro because of the dollar/euro conversion made by the bank but it's nevertheless cheaper than having to pay 4 or 5 euros of shipping costs for a paper book.
